Did you know some frogs can survive being frozen, while others are among the most poisonous creatures on Earth? "Frog Facts" dives into the fascinating world of these often-underestimated amphibians, exploring their astonishing diversity, remarkable physical abilities, and ingenious survival strategies. We will explore not only what makes frogs unique, but why understanding them is crucial to comprehending broader ecological principles and conservation efforts. This book addresses the core concepts of anuran biology, focusing on three main areas: diversity and classification, biomechanics of movement, and adaptational strategies. We will clarify the evolutionary relationships between different frog families. Understanding these fundamental aspects of frog biology enhances our appreciation of the interconnectedness of life and emphasizes the importance of preserving global biodiversity. To provide context, the book will briefly touch upon the evolutionary history of amphibians, tracing their origins from ancient fish to their modern-day forms. This historical perspective allows readers to appreciate the long and complex journey that has shaped the characteristics of frogs. No prior knowledge of herpetology is required. The central argument of "Frog Facts" is that the incredible diversity and adaptability of frogs make them invaluable indicators of environmental health and key components of various ecosystems. Their sensitivity to pollution and habitat loss makes them a bellwether for broader ecological changes, while their role as both predators and prey demonstrates their importance in maintaining ecological balance. The book is structured into three key sections. First, we introduce the concept of frog diversity, categorizing different species by habitat, size, and coloration. This section will provide a broad overview of the anuran family tree. The second section delves into the biomechanics of frog locomotion, examining the physics behind their powerful jumps, intricate swimming techniques, and unique climbing abilities. We will analyze how different frog species have evolved specific physical traits suited to their environments. The third section explores the array of survival adaptations frogs employ, including camouflage, poison production, and unique reproductive strategies. The book culminates by examining the current threats facing frog populations globally and discussing potential conservation strategies. Practical applications of frog-based research, such as the development of new medicines inspired by frog skin secretions, will also be explored.
